Northwest Division Coach of The Year: North Torrance HC Todd Croce

Longtime North Torrance HC Todd Croce

Croce in many aspects as seen it all in the decade plus he’s been leading the Saxons’ program. First glance and you believe its been nothing but a gravy train for him with three CIF titles appearances since 2001.

Closer scrutiny also reflects the hard times a 2-8 record in 2011. A 2-8 record in 2002. A 1-9 record in 2006.

Deeper examination shows his ability to adapt in going from a powerful running team a decade ago to creating the only offensive attack in 2012 deadlier than the El Monte Air Circus.

This was not expected, but it happened. He didn’t just get a great season out of quarterback Jorge Hernandez (57 touchdown passes) and receivers Devante Jenkins and Mikey Jurado, but coaxed all-century type seasons out of them.

North Torrance won its first playoff games since 2005, and went to the finals for a third time under Croce. An argument could be made that better weather might have brought about a different outcome, but there is no argument that the Saxon’s 11-3 record was a result of Croce doing the finest job of any HC in the Northwest.
